概括
细胞外基质 (ECM) 中的VI原驱动纤维化和瘤进展,同时抑制免疫反应. 向VI原为这些疾病提供了潜在的治疗策略,尽管需要进一步的免疫调节研究.

背景情况:
- 细胞外基质 (ECM) 对组织结构和功能至关重要.
- ECM的组成会影响细胞的行为和治疗效果.
- 原VI与纤维化和瘤微环境有关,促进疾病和免疫抑制.
